Vietnam Scrambles to Chop Trade Levies As US Tariffs Loom

Hanoi will reduce tariffs on LNG and cars from the US, and will allow satellite internet services by Elon Musk’s Starlink, it said today. It has also signed big energy deals with US firms

China Releases Mintz Employees Amid Push to Lure Foreign Cash

With foreign investment down 27% last year, Chinese authorities sought to lift concerns by releasing five local staff of Mintz nabbed two years ago in a raid that turned out to be the start of a crackdown on consultants and due diligence firms

India Is Likely Exporting Refined Russian Oil to the West

India’s fast-rising Russian oil imports are being matched by its rising oil exports suggesting it may be reselling Russia’s oil to the West.
